What to know about Fire & water damage renovations

Fire and water damage renovation is the rebuild that comes after restoration. Once the restoration crew has made the house safe, pulled out what was ruined and dried or deodorized what remains, the affected rooms are often down to studs, subfloor and bare joists. A renovation contractor then puts the home back together: framing, insulation, drywall, flooring, cabinets, fixtures, trim and paint, along with the electrical, plumbing and ventilation work that was damaged or removed.

How to choose renovation contractors in Etobicoke

  • Look for a contractor who has finished projects similar in size and type to yours, and ask to see them.
  • Get a written contract with the scope, the payment schedule, the timeline and how changes will be priced.
  • Ask who will manage the job day to day and how often you'll get updates.
  • Check that they carry liability insurance and workers' compensation coverage, and that their trades are licensed where required.
  • Compare quotes on the same scope, and ask what each one leaves out.
  • For structural changes, make sure an engineer or designer is involved where needed.

Questions to ask renovation contractors before you hire

  • Who will pull the permits, and who will be there for inspections?
  • Which parts of the job will you do yourselves, and which will go to subcontractors?
  • How do you handle change orders and unexpected problems once walls are open?
  • What is the payment schedule, and what is each payment tied to?
  • Can you show me proof of liability insurance and workers' compensation coverage?
  • What warranty do you offer on your workmanship, and is it in writing?
  • Can I speak with a few of your recent clients?
